Experience
2025 — Now
2025 — Now
San Francisco, California, United States
2024 — 2024
San Francisco, California, United States
Wowzer AI is an easy-to-use, safe multi-model AI image website that offers the best image models (Dall-E 3, Stable Diffusion 3, Leonardo).
• Our small engineering team grew Wowzer from 0 to over 100k users and over 2M generated images in 4 months
• Implemented Wowzer backend with TypeScript, Supabase edge functions, Runpod, and PostgreSQL
• Designed and implemented AI safety for Wowzer. User prompts are classified with OpenAI Moderation API and generated images are classified with OpenAI Vision API and Wowzer image classifier
• Designed and implemented image generation worker queue with support for parallel, rate limiting, prioritized image generation with single-GPU servers or serverless API endpoints
• Integrated with various image generation APIs, such as OpenAI Dall-E, Stability AI, and Wowzer APIs at RunPod
• Implemented 18 distinct image generation styles (such as Photograph, Cinematic, Graphic Design, Oil Painting, etc.) by enhancing user prompts, for every image generation model
• Implemented automatic user prompt translation from non-English to English to improve image quality
• Implemented OpenGraph social link sharing
• Implemented a prototype of semantic image search based on prompt vector embeddings
2020 — 2024
2020 — 2024
San Carlos, California, United States
Worked in an analytics team building an analytics data pipeline with TypeScript, GraphQL, Node, Kafka, Redis Streams, Snowflake, and Postgres, on Kubernetes.
2019 — 2020
2019 — 2020
San Francisco Bay Area
Worked on Payment Services Directive 2 (PSD2) integration to Adobe E-Commerce platform.
2016 — 2018
2016 — 2018
San Jose
Worked on Adobe E-Commerce back end (Java Spring Boot, Cassandra) and front end (Vue.js, Node.js).
Education
Teknillinen korkeakoulu-Tekniska högskolan